We are a family-run hotel nestled on the edge of the Lammermuir Hills in Lauderdale. We have have 10 individually styled bedrooms and a renowned restaurant serving the very best of local produce all day every day. At Carfraemill, we love to host weddings, parties, family gatherings and business events - we can accommodate small intimate affairs in a cosy private room, to larger events in our award-winning restaurant, country lodge style function room or fabulous marquee. We are truly family-friendly and baby-friendly: whether you bring your little ones to eat, celebrate or stay, we will make them feel extremely welcome so you can enjoy relaxed and happy times at Carfraemill.

This is such a wonderful place to stay. We stayed there for a couple of days while collecting my daughter from University as we thought it might be nice to stay a little outside Edinburgh for a change. Our room was just lovely, overlooking sheep, rabbits, and a couple of oyster eaters who had just produced chicks. It is very quiet. All the staff were helpful and couldn't have been nicer. My sister and daughter had cooked breakfasts - full Scottish and Vegetarian but I was hooked on the banana split with fresh berries. Everything was delicious. We ate in the restaurant one night and the food was lovely but my chicken shashlik was so enormous I couldn't manage a pudding!.. We will definitely stay there again.

Frequently Asked Questions about Carfraemill
Which popular attractions are close to Carfraemill?
Nearby attractions include Thirlestane Castle (3.8 miles), Bird Gardens Scotland Cic (0.7 miles), and The Golden Bannock (3.8 miles).
What are some of the property amenities at Carfraemill?
Some of the more popular amenities offered include free wifi, free breakfast, and an on-site restaurant.
Which room amenities are available at Carfraemill?
Top room amenities include a flat screen TV, a desk, and a fireplace.
What food & drink options are available at Carfraemill?
Guests can enjoy free breakfast, an on-site restaurant, and a lounge during their stay.
Is parking available at Carfraemill?
Yes, free parking is available to guests.
What are some restaurants close to Carfraemill?
Conveniently located restaurants include The Black Bull, Flat Cat Gallery, and The Spotty Dog.
Does Carfraemill offer any business services?
Yes, it conveniently offers meeting rooms, a banquet room, and conference facilities.
Are there any historical sites close to Carfraemill?
Many travellers enjoy visiting Thirlestane Castle (3.8 miles).
Is Carfraemill accessible?
Yes, it offers wheelchair access and reduced mobility rooms. For specific enquiries, we recommend calling ahead to confirm.
